Understanding Treadmills: Types, Benefits, and Considerations
Treadmills have ended up being an essential part of physical fitness culture, offering a convenient solution for individuals seeking to improve their cardiovascular physical fitness without the requirement for outdoor areas or weather factors to consider. With a selection of functions and models readily available, possible buyers should be knowledgeable to make the very best decision. This post intends to supply a thorough summary of treadmills, including the various types, advantages, and elements to consider when purchasing one.
The Different Types of Treadmills1. Manual Treadmills
Manual treadmills are powered by the user instead of an electric motor. They require no electricity and generally include a basic style with less moving parts.
Benefits of Manual Treadmills:Cost-effectivePortable and light-weightNo dependence on electrical powerDisadvantages:Limited functionsTypically lack incline options2. Motorized Treadmills
Motorized treadmills are the most typical type, powered by an electric motor. They usually use numerous functions such as programmable workout routines, adjustable inclines, and higher weight capacities.
Benefits of Motorized Treadmills:Smooth operation and constant tractionVersatile with sophisticated functions for different exercisesOptions for slope and decrease settingsDownsides:Higher expense compared to manual treadmillsNeed electrical power and may increase electric expenses3. Folding Treadmills
Folding treadmills are created for simple storage, making them ideal for those with limited space.
Benefits of Folding Treadmills:Space-saving styleEasy to carry and storeAppropriate for home use where area is at a premiumDisadvantages:Typically might have a smaller running surfaceWeight limitation might be lower than non-folding designs4. Business Treadmills
These treadmills are built for sturdiness and performance, usually found in gyms and physical fitness centers. They are designed for high use rates and featured advanced functions.

Treadmills provide many advantages for people wanting to enhance their physical fitness levels or preserve an athletic routine.
1. Convenience
Owning a treadmill allows users to work out at their own schedule, removing dependence on weather. It supplies versatility, as workouts can occur day or night.
2. Personalized Workouts
Lots of contemporary treadmills feature adjustable programs to accommodate beginners and skilled professional athletes. Users can adjust speed, incline, and exercise period to maximize the efficiency of their sessions.
3. Tracking Progress
Many treadmills come geared up with digital displays that tape-record important statistics such as distance, speed, calories burned, and heart rate. Monitoring this data assists users track their physical fitness progress gradually.
4. Decreased Impact
Treadmills typically supply a cushioned surface that can lower joint effect compared to running on tough outdoor surfaces, making them an appropriate alternative for individuals with joint concerns or those recuperating from injuries.
5. Variety of Workouts
Users can engage in numerous exercises on a treadmill, from walking and running to interval training and speed work. Some machines even offer integrated courses that replicate outdoor terrains.

What is the average life-span of a treadmill?
Typically, a premium treadmill compact can last between 7 to 12 years, depending on usage, upkeep, and develop quality.
2. What is the very best treadmill brand name?
Popular brand names include NordicTrack, Sole Fitness, Precor, and LifeSpan, each known for their quality and client complete satisfaction.
3. Can I utilize a treadmill for walking?
Yes, treadmills are best for walking, running, or running, making them flexible for users of all physical fitness levels.
4. How typically should I service my treadmill?
Routine upkeep is normally recommended every six months to guarantee optimal efficiency and durability.
5. Is it fine to operate on a treadmill every day?
While operating on a treadmill daily is acceptable for some, it's a good idea to integrate day of rest or alternate exercises to avoid prospective overuse injuries.
